THERE is a busy end to October in store at Shropshire Hills Discovery Centre in Craven Arms.
Activities include music one week and a bonfire the next.
Dipper Malkin is the ‘potent combination’ of two musicians who have spent their careers involved in ground breaking projects and they are going to be at the Shropshire Hills Discovery Centre on Saturday, October 20.
John Dipper was one third of The English Acoustic Collective alongside Chris Wood and Robert Harbron and currently works with string quartet Methera and several other ensembles. Dave Malkin was a founding member of trio Tandem, which combined traditionally informed compositions with live electronics.
The following week the Discovery Centre will stage a big bonfire and firework night.
